Intel® architecture platform products
Microprocessors, also called central processing
units (CPUs) or chips, are frequently described as
the “brains” of a computer, because they control the
central processing of data in personal computers
(PCs), servers, workstations and other computers. Intel
offers microprocessors optimised for each segment
of the computing market. Chipsets perform essential
logic functions surrounding the CPU in computers,
and support and extend the graphics, video and other
capabilities of many Intel processor based systems.
Motherboards combine Intel microprocessors and
chipsets to form the basic subsystem of a PC or server.
Networking and communications products
These products include network connectivity products
based on Ethernet technology, wireless products based
on the 802.11 industry standard, optical components
built on industry-standard interfaces and network
processing solutions that provide programmable
building blocks for modular networking infrastructure.
Embedded control chips are also offered for use in laser
printers, imaging products, automotive systems and
other applications.
Wireless communications andcomputing products
Intel provides component-level hardware and
software for digital cellular communications and other
applications requiring both low-power processing
and high performance, such as cellular handsets and
handheld computing devices. For these markets, Intel
offers Intel® Flash memory, application processors
based on the Intel® XScale™ microarchitecture, and
cellular baseband chipsets.

Intel Corporate OverviewFor more than three decades, Intel Corporation has developed technology enabling the computer
and Internet revolution that has changed the world. Founded in 1968 to build semi-conductor memory
products, Intel introduced the world’s first microprocessor in 1971. Today, Intel supplies the computing and
communications industries with component-level building blocks that are the “ingredients” of computers,
servers, and networking and communications products. These products rely on Intel’s technology
leadership and expertise in silicon design and manufacturing to help customers create advanced computing
and communications systems. Intel’s mission is to be the pre-eminent building block supplier to the
worldwide Internet economy.
Intel® Itanium® 2 Processor
The Intel® Itanium® 2 processor is uniquely architected
for demanding enterprise and technical applications.
Itanium® 2 processor based platforms enable
businesses and organisations to maximise their
investments by delivering industry leading performance
at lower cost with greater choice than
proprietary technologies.
Available Speeds 1 GHz, 900 MHz
Cache Level 3: integrated 3 MB or 1.5 MB
Level 2: 256 KB
Level 1: 32 KB
Features • Based on EPIC architecture
• Enhanced Machine Check
Architecture (MCA) with extensive
Error Correcting Code (ECC)
System Bus 400 MHz, 128-bit wide
6.4 GB/s bandwidth
Chipset Intel® E8870 chipset,
OEM custom chipsets
Compatibility, High Performanceand Headroom
The Itanium 2 processor builds on and extends the
foundation established with the Itanium architecture.
It is binary-compatible with software compiled for the
first-generation Itanium processor and is expected to
increase performance by 50 to 100 percent. With its
massive execution resources, 6.4 GB/sec system bus
bandwidth, and 3 MB integrated L3 cache, the Itanium
2 processor offers up to 50 percent higher transaction
processing performance than comparable platforms
from Sun Microsystems* – at lower costs.

“ The Johns Hopkins Sloan Digital Sky Survey project
manages computations for calculating the distances
between 300 million celestial objects within a catalog stored
in a Microsoft® SQL Server™ 2000 database.
In testing Intel Itanium processor based systems from HP,
Johns Hopkins University realised significant performance
gains. We were able to process complex computations
that would have taken six months to complete using 32-bit
systems with less memory, in 10 days, running at 350
Megabytes per second. JHU is anticipating increased
performance from the next-generation Itanium 2 processor
based systems from HP. We are considering porting our
entire database to the next-generation server.’’– Alex Szalay,
Alumni Centennial Professor, Johns Hopkins University

Billions of Australian dollars in customer
transactions flow through the Westpac online
banking site per month. As one of the top four
Australian banks, Westpac wanted to meet its
online banking customers’ needs and manage
and maintain its site while ensuring capacity for
future growth.
Architectural limitations of the existing system
meant that to keep up with customer demand,
Westpac needed to scale up with Unisys ES7000
servers running Microsoft Windows 2000
Datacenter Server.
The new system has not missed a beat since
installation, providing shorter customer response
time, greater functionality and reliability to its
online banking facility. It services around 200,000
customers and up to six million transactions
a day – a threefold application performance
improvement.
Westpac can now expand the architecture by
scaling up without significantly increasing the
costs of operation and support and restricting the
services or capabilities it delivers to customers.
As a result, the bank can now work to react faster
to customer needs and continue to operate and
maintain the environment while the service is
active around the clock.
The online banking system is a core pillar of
Westpac’s multi-channel strategy, which is about
enabling customers to bank when and where
they want. It is convenient and easily accessible
allowing the bank to cement relationships with
customers online, increasing retention rates.
The technology also increases the bank’s speed
to market with competitive products and services.
The Unisys ES7000 is mainframe-style
technology with the only platform that maximises
the enterprise scalability and reliability of
Microsoft Windows 2000 Datacenter Server to
support the most demanding applications. The
technology is based on the Unisys Cellular Multi-
Processing (CMP) architecture, the only server
architecture that can scale up to 32 processors
and up to 32GB of memory in Windows 2000
Datacenter Server operating environment.
The ES7000 is the only server to offer from eight
to 32 Intel Xeon Processors or Intel Itanium 2
Processors, giving Westpac substantially more
server expansion headroom for anticipated growth.
Microsoft Windows 2000 Datacenter Server is the
most powerful enterprise server operating system
offered by Microsoft. Developed specifically for
high-traffic computer networks to be a flexible
and cost-effective operating environment for
business-critical workloads, especially when
Internet based.
Westpac also relies on a joint Unisys and
Microsoft Datacenter-only support service with
one number to call and one point of responsibility
for all hardware and operating system issues.

NEW YORK, NY – Nov. 7, 2002 – SAP AG
(NYSE: SAP) today announced that mySAP™
Customer Relationship Management (mySAP
CRM) is among the first applications to run on
the new Microsoft® Windows® XP Tablet PC
Edition operating system. The Tablet PC – a
mobile device that enables digital pen input,
handwriting and speech recognition, and grab-
and-go functionality – is one of several mobile
devices SAP supports to provide customers with
integrated business operations regardless of user
location. SAP demonstrated the mobile sales and
mobile service capabilities of mySAP CRM on the
Tablet PC during the Microsoft product launch
event held in New York City on November 7.
SAP has integrated the innovative Tablet PC
features on the Windows XP operating system
into mySAP CRM, creating empowering tools for
mobile workforces. By navigating and handwriting
with a digital pen, users of mySAP CRM can
more quickly and easily edit product data, create
and finalize orders, collect digital signatures, and
generate order confirmations from remote
locations. These and other Tablet PC capabilities
will be included as standard in the next version
of mySAP CRM, scheduled for release in early
summer 2003.

High Availability ClustersDell can create reliable, customisable, easy-to-manage high-availability
cluster solutions. By eliminating single points of failure, Dell clusters
help assure that end users always have access to a working system.
The solution consists of clustered systems, or nodes, linked by a private
Local Area Network (LAN). When a system goes offline, its data and
applications are automatically transferred to a functioning system,
resulting in optimum availability.

E. Flexible, Dependable, Affordable
Dell PowerVault NAS Servers
Dell PowerVault Network Attached Storage (NAS) solutions help simplify
your storage environment. They are designed to provide great flexibility by
making centralized storage accessible across the local area network (LAN).
NAS servers are self-contained, intelligent devices that attach directly
to your existing LAN. A file system is located and managed directly on
the NAS device, and data is transferred to clients over industry-standard
network protocols (TCP/IP) using industry-standard file-sharing protocols
(SMB/CIFS, NCP, NFS, AFP or HTTP). These flexible, multi-platform devices
can be easily and seamlessly integrated into your network, providing a
dependable and affordable way to back up your critical data.
